Reuters was first to report that well known short seller Muddy Waters was taking a new short position on Tuesday, in pharmaceutical company, Chinook Therapeutics Inc <KDNY.O >. Chinook’s share prices, which fell as much 18% on Tuesday, dropped within minutes of Reuters reporting.

Market Impact

The stock was last down 6.77% at $21.815 a share. But immediately after Muddy Waters announced its short position, a bet the stock would decline, Chinook shares fell as low as $19.20, down 18% from the $23.40 close on Monday. Other healthcare stocks also fell.
